Output 8e33127106bb70e288858eb6e898ec296c22b446768dae769ea3c8f1386c7d15:24

value
1877947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4ec5dc2a71c0c368c09e79d636c259d8655317e OP_EQUAL
address
3JBei65GajkNaqzR7XpCD5c2fJsuj9yWTj
transaction
8e33127106bb70e288858eb6e898ec296c22b446768dae769ea3c8f1386c7d15
spent
true